Understanding Black Lung Disease

Black Lung Disease is a chronic lung condition triggered by prolonged inhalation of coal dust. In time, the dust collects in the lungs, causing inflammation, scarring, and a significant decrease in lung function. Signs can consist of shortness of breath, chronic coughing, and chest pain. The illness is progressive and irreparable, making early detection and intervention important.

The Railroad Industry and Black Lung Disease

Railroad workers are often exposed to coal dust through numerous activities, such as loading and discharging coal, maintaining tracks, and operating in coal-powered locomotives. Regardless of developments in security steps, the risk stays significant, specifically for those who have remained in the industry for prolonged durations.

Actions to Mitigate the Risk of Black Lung Disease

  1. Individual Protective Equipment (PPE)

    • Wearing proper PPE, such as respirators and masks, can considerably decrease the inhalation of coal dust.
    • Kinds of PPE:
      • N95 respirators
      • Full-face respirators
      • Dust masks
  2. Office Safety Measures

    • Employers should implement and impose safety protocols to reduce dust direct exposure.
    • Examples:
      • Regular cleansing and upkeep of devices
      • Usage of dust suppression systems
      • Appropriate ventilation in workspace
  3. Regular Health Screenings

    • Routine health screenings can help identify the early indications of Black Lung Disease.
    • Evaluating Methods:
      • Chest X-rays
      • Pulmonary function tests
      • Blood tests
  4. Education and Training

    • Employees must be educated about the threats of Black Lung Disease and the significance of safety measures.
    • Training Topics:
      • Proper usage of PPE
      • Acknowledging signs of the illness
      • Reporting procedures
